Rapid7 (RPD) Q3 2025 Earnings Call Summary

1. Key Financial Results and Metrics

  • Annual Recurring Revenue (ARR): $838 million, up 2% year-over-year.
  • Revenue: $218 million for the quarter, exceeding guidance and also reflecting a 2% year-over-year growth.
  • Operating Income: $37 million, above expectations, driven by operational leverage.
  • Free Cash Flow: $30 million generated in Q3, with a year-to-date total of $98 million, on track to meet full-year targets.
  • Gross Margins: Product gross margin at 75%, total gross margin at 73%.
  • Non-GAAP Net Income per Share: $0.57 for the quarter.

2. Strategic Updates and Business Highlights

  • Leadership Changes: New Chief Commercial Officer, Allan Peters, and incoming Chief Financial Officer, Rafe Brown, are expected to drive operational improvements and strategic focus.
  • Product Focus: Continued investment in the AI-powered Security Operations Center (SOC) and Managed Detection and Response (MDR) offerings, which now represent over half of ARR and are growing at double digits.
  • Partnerships: Expanded collaboration with Microsoft to enhance detection and response capabilities, integrating services with Microsoft Defender.
  • Market Positioning: Rapid7 is focusing on unifying exposure management and threat detection to improve customer security operations.

3. Forward Guidance and Outlook

  • Q4 ARR Guidance: Expected to end flat quarter-over-quarter, reflecting a cautious approach due to leadership transitions and operational changes.
  • Full-Year Revenue Guidance: Tightened to $856 million to $858 million, indicating 1% to 2% year-over-year growth.
  • Operating Income Guidance: Raised to $130 million to $135 million for the year, representing an operating margin of 15% to 16%.
  • Free Cash Flow Target: Reiterated at $125 million to $135 million for the full year.

4. Bad News, Challenges, or Points of Concern

  • ARR Guidance Reduction: The company acknowledged falling short of previous ARR guidance, leading to a more conservative outlook.
  • Deal Timing Variability: Noted delays in large deal closures, impacting growth performance and forecasting accuracy.
  • Competitive Pressures: Increased competition in the MDR space, raising concerns about pricing pressures and market dynamics.
  • Customer Spending Environment: Challenging conditions noted, particularly affecting large deals, which could impact future growth.

5. Notable Q&A Insights

  • Pricing Dynamics: CEO Corey Thomas addressed concerns about potential pricing pressure in the MDR business, emphasizing that they are still growing that segment double digits and maintaining higher margins compared to competitors.
  • International Growth: International revenue grew 8% year-over-year, with ongoing investments aimed at enhancing growth in this segment.
  • Operational Changes: Emphasis on standardizing processes and aligning resources to improve execution and capitalize on growth opportunities, especially in the context of the new leadership team.
  • Gross Churn: Remained stable, with retention rates improving as the business shifts towards larger, more strategic MDR deals.

Overall, Rapid7 is navigating a transitional phase with leadership changes and a strategic focus on enhancing its AI-driven security offerings, while managing challenges related to deal timing and competitive pressures.
